Everything you are looking for and more The HR Business Partner (HRBP) Iberia, based in Barcelona, plays a pivotal role supporting the strategic implementation of HR policies and people initiatives across Spain and Portugal. Reporting directly to the HR Lead Iberia, this position partners closely with senior leaders, managers, and the Global HR team to drive employee engagement, talent development, and organizational effectiveness. The HRBP will act as a trusted advisor to the business, combining strategic mindset with strong stakeholder management skills, while fostering a cohesive culture aligned with company values and objectives. What responsibilities and objectives will you have? Strategic HR Implementation Support the execution of the HR strategy by partnering with business leaders and departments in their continuous evolution and growth. Act as a strategic partner to leaders, strengthening collaboration and organizational effectiveness across teams. Contribute to the development of a unified culture and employee engagement across sites, in close alignment with the HR Lead Iberia. Support the implementation and continuous evolution of the Diversity & Inclusion strategy, promoting equitable and inclusive practices across the organization. HR Coordination & Support – Portugal Act as a key point of reference for the HR representative in Portugal, ensuring alignment with the overall HR strategy and Iberia-wide priorities. Provide guidance and support in complex HR matters, ensuring consistent application of HR policies, frameworks, and best practices. Coordinate closely with the HR Lead Iberia to ensure consistency in people processes and initiatives across Spain and Portugal, while allowing for local adaptations when needed. Talent Management, Development & Learning Partner closely with the Talent team to support recruitment, selection, and retention strategies aligned with business and workforce planning needs. Drive and support talent mapping and succession planning initiatives, ensuring clarity, alignment, and engagement with key stakeholders. Contribute to organizational design discussions, providing HR insights to support effective structures and resource allocation. Collaborate with the Talent team to support the implementation of a learning and development roadmap focused on leadership capability, growth, and innovative ways of working. Support induction and onboarding initiatives to ensure a consistent, high-quality experience for new hires. Employee Engagement & Wellbeing Coordinate the execution of the annual Employee Engagement survey, driving strong participation and timely analysis of results. Partner with leaders and stakeholders to translate engagement insights into concrete action plans and measurable improvements. Promote and support wellbeing initiatives, reinforcing their relevance within the organizational culture. Compensation & Benefits Collaborate with HR Analytics and HR Operations in annual compensation review processes, including salary reviews and bonus cycles, ensuring governance, timelines, and data accuracy. Employee Relations & Compliance Partner closely with the Labor Relations Manager on employee relations topics, providing guidance and support to managers when required. Ensure alignment with labor regulations and internal policies, escalating complex cases as needed. Well, what will the requirements be? Proven generalist HR experience, preferably in a fast-paced environment. Strong coaching ability with a focus on building productive working relationships. Excellent analytical skills with the capacity to prioritize conflicting demands effectively. Results-driven mindset with a commitment to continuous improvement and learning. Strong interpersonal and communication skills, with the ability to engage stakeholders at all levels. High attention to detail and the ability to work under pressure while meeting deadlines Fluent level of English (C1–C2) Valid driver’s license and access to own vehicle. Experience Level: At least 5 years of experience in a similar HR Business Partner role. Qualifications: Degree in Human Resources, Psychology, or a related field is preferred. What do we offer?
